Dr. Addis had to be- come accustomed to a large city high school. He v as graduated from East High School in 1932. Several obstacles had to be overcome by Dr. Addis in obtaining his college education. Upon graduation from high school, he began his teaching career. His education was interrupted by World War II. He at- tended college only one semester full-time, yet he managed to receive three college degrees. After at- tending 14 consecutive summer sessions and many Saturday sessions, he received his Bachelor's degree in 1950. Dr. Addis went on to fulfill requirements for his Master's degree and eventually his Doctor's de- gree in education in 1959. Dr. Addis likes to spend as much time as he can with his family.
